Calculate heat transfer per unit mass during expansion


Refrigerant 134a is too accelerated in a steady flow nozzle to a velocity of 250 mpa. At the nozzle inlet the pressure and temperature of the refrigerant are 1.6mpa and 150 degrees celcius and the inlet velocity is neglible. The pressure at the nozzle exit at 0.5mpa. Calculate the heat transfer per unit mass during the expansion if the exit temperature is 50 degrees Celsius.
